Pre- and post-fader sends explained
Pre-fader means that the level sent to the effects loop 
is independent of the fader setting, as the signal is 
taken before it reaches the fader.Po s t - f a d e r means that because the level to the send 
control is controlled by the fader, the total effect send 
is increased and reduced with the fader.

De-esser A de-esser removes the sharp “ess” 
sounds from vocals and so on (hence its name). Some 
vocal styles and some vocalists seem to need this 
treatment, and others don’t seem to require it. A lot also depends on your microphones, and their place-
ment. You don’t have to use a de-esser with vocals 
only, but that’s usually where it does most good.
